Local Housing Facts for Harlan County

  • ·Median home value: $164,079 (adjusted for current market conditions)
  • ·Est. property taxes: $1,876/yr — pre-loaded from county assessment data
  • ·Homeowners insurance (HO-3): $1,584/yr — based on local per-$1K premium rates
  • ·Energy utilities: $2,400/yr — sourced from DOE LEAD survey data
  • ·Flood insurance: optional — toggled off by default, estimate based on FEMA risk profile

Frequently Asked Questions

How much are property taxes in Harlan County?

Based on the local median home value, estimated real estate property taxes in Harlan County are around $1,876 per year.

What is the average home price in Harlan County?

The median home value in Harlan County is currently estimated at $164,079.

How much does homeowners insurance cost in Harlan County?

For a median priced home, homeowners insurance in Harlan County averages around $1,584 annually.

What is the true total cost of owning a home in Harlan County?

True homeownership costs go beyond principal and interest. In Harlan County, a typical homeowner with a median-priced home of $164,079 can expect to pay roughly $1,876/yr in property taxes, $1,584/yr for homeowners insurance, and $2,400/yr in energy utilities.
